What role did Henry Cabot Lodge play in the Senate's rejection of the Treaty of Versailles?

Henry Cabot Lodge served as the leader of the senators who rejected the Treaty of Versailles. Lodge was the Senate Majority Leader during that time and he opposed the treaty. Lodge drafted 14 reservations that reduced the League of Nations' control over the United States.
